Why is my child being taught Solfège Do Re Mi instead of the Alphabet A,B C ?
The answer - your child will learn both methods in a matter of months.
The moveable Solfege method of teaching works very well for younger children, as the Do,Re,Mi note names are easier to sing and can move through different keys.
As your child progresses through our programme of music theory they will learn both note names in time. "Do, Re, Mi and A,B,C " The Moveable Solfege teaching approach is proven to be extremely effective with even the youngest of children.
